Tonight's Pick:
Deerhoof / Hella / Busdriver @ El Rey (Sold Out) – Hella and Deerhoof are two headache rock bands. Deerhoof put out a new record yesterday. I’m not really into it but if you’re a music critic or your name is Thom Yorke or Jeff Tweedy, then you probably like it. Hella has a new record coming out next Tuesday called, There’s No 666 In Outer Space. It’s pretty good if you like Zach Hill’s trademark, manic drumming patterns (which I inexplicably do). I’ve never seen him play live, so I’m curious. By the way, they’re no longer a duo; they’re a five-piece. Busdriver is a local underground rapper. My friend Ringhoff advises getting there early to check him out.
